Chicken Salad Croissants

Description

Chicken Salad Croissants are a deliciously easy meal or snack perfect for any occasion. Flaky, buttery croissants are filled with a creamy and flavorful chicken salad, making them ideal for lunch, a picnic, or a party appetizer.


Ingredients

  1. 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
    1/2 cup mayonnaise
    1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t (optional)
    1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
    1 tablespoon lemon juice
    1/2 cup celery, finely chopped
    1/4 cup red onion, finely chopped
    1/4 cup grapes, halved (optional)
    1/4 cup chopped walnuts (optional)
    Salt and pepper to taste
    4 to 6 croissants, split in half

Instructions

In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, mayonnaise, Greek yogurt (if using), Dijon mustard, and lemon juice. Stir well until everything is evenly mixed.

  1. Add the chopped celery, red onion, grapes (if using), and walnuts (if using) to the mixture. Stir again to combine.
  2. Season the chicken salad with salt and pepper to taste. Adjust any ingredients as desired to suit your preference.
  3. Carefully slice the croissants in half horizontally.
  4. Spoon the chicken salad onto the bottom half of each croissant. Top with the other half of the croissant and press gently to close.
  5. Serve immediately or refrigerate until ready to serve.

Notes

  • You can make the chicken salad up to 24 hours in advance. Store it in the refrigerator in an airtight container until you’re ready to serve.
  • To avoid soggy croissants, serve the chicken salad immediately after assembling, or keep the salad and croissants separate until ready to serve.
  • For a lighter version, use a combination of Greek yogurt and mayonnaise.
  • If you’re looking for a gluten-free option, use gluten-free croissants or a lettuce wrap.
